Enhancing Drilling Operations with Managed Pressure Drilling (MPD) Technology

Wiki Article

Managed Pressure Drilling (MPD) has revolutionized the oil and gas industry by providing operators with a dynamic and flexible method for controlling wellbore pressure. This technology allows precise pressure management throughout the drilling process, resulting in a diverse selection of benefits. By fine-tuning downhole pressure, MPD can mitigate risks associated with lost circulation, wellbore instability, and pressure surges. Furthermore, it enhances drilling efficiency by increasing ROP (Rate of Penetration) and reducing non-productive time.

Boosting Wellbore Integrity through Managed Pressure Drilling Techniques

Managed pressure drilling (MPD) is a sophisticated technique that optimizes wellbore pressure throughout the drilling process. This proactive approach offers significant benefits in terms of wellbore integrity, reducing formation damage and managed pressure drilling system the risk of wellbore failure. MPD systems accurately monitor and adjust drilling pressures to ensure hydrostatic balance. This strengthens the wellbore, reducing the potential for excessive fluid invasion into formations and preventing wellbore collapse. By utilizing MPD techniques, drilling operations can achieve a increased level of wellbore integrity, resulting in safer, more efficient, and ultimately, more productive drilling campaigns.
